A shooting spree in Colorado Springs has left 4 people dead, including the gunman.

One witness told KRDO, "Fellow was about three feet from me here, I guess he was the guy that had all the weapons. And the cop pulled up and said 'Drop your gun' ... They started shooting at each other and the bullets went over me, and then all the other cops showed up."

Multiple outlets report the suspect killed one person and started a small fire at a house, before traveling through the neighborhood. Police found victims at multiple locations along the shooter's route; three people were killed in all.

Authorities confronted the gunman at a nearby intersection; police say the suspect fired several rounds at officers who returned fire, killing him.

The officers who fired at the gunman have been placed on administrative leave in accordance with police policy. Authorities have closed several streets around the scene and are further investigating, but believe the immediate threat has passed.
